首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

八.Linux文件查找与打包

locate指令和find找寻档案的功能类似,但locate是透过update程序将硬盘中的所有档案和目录资料先建立一个索引数据库,在 执行loacte时直接该索引,查询速度会较快,索引数据库一般是由操作系统管理...是指文件数据的大小还是包括了元数据后的大小,那你元数据的大小有意义吗?...但文件的大小肯定是包含元数据大小的,而我们一般以文件大小文件时往往考虑的是文件数据的大小;另外,精确查找一定大小的文件意义不大;所以这里的大小会有1个单位的浮动。...解压缩 unzip 压缩文件名 [-d ] 实例 [vagrant/tmp] ]$mkdir zip [vagrant/tmp] ]$unzip a.zip -d zip...打包 tar -cvf 打包文件名 源文件或目录 选项 -c : 打包 -v : 显示打包过程 -f : 指定打包后的文件名 实例 [vagrant/tmp/tmp] ]$tar -cvf abc.tar

4K10

Linux如何下载安装软件超详细解析

解压完最好先看README.md,或者网上的教程 例如: 使用对应压缩命令,把软件解压后直接使用 >1 .tar压缩格式 压缩: tar 选项[-zcf] [压缩后文件名] [目录...] -c 打包 -v 显示详细信息 -f 指定文件名 -z 打包同时压缩 解压: tar -zxvf 包名 -x 解包 -v...显示详细信息 -f 指定解压文件 -z 解压缩 >2 .zip压缩格式 压缩: zip 选项[-r] [压缩后文件名] [文件或目录] -r 压缩目录 解压:...基本格式:unzip [选项] file[.zip]   -Z        以形如 ls -l 的格式显示目标文件内容   -Z1        仅显示压缩文件内容的文件名   -l        ...显示压缩文件中包括时间、占用空间和文件名等信息   -t        在内存中解压文件并进行文件的完整性校验(CRC校验)   -f        将磁盘上已经存在且内容新于对应磁盘文件的压缩内容解压出来

7K20
您找到你想要的搜索结果了吗?
是的
没有找到

linux教程之目录文件权限

head 只看头几行 tail 只看尾巴几行 #more a.php 空白键 :下一页; b键 :上一页 Enter :下一行; /word :查询word; :f :立刻显示文件名以及目前显示的行数...binary 格式的文件 -m :只在说明文档 manual 路径下的文件 -s :只 source 来源文件 -u :搜寻不在上述三个项目当中的其他特殊文件 #find [PATH] [option...-z :通过 gzip 的支持进行压缩/解压缩:此时文件名最好为 *.tar.gz -j :通过 bzip2 的支持进行压缩/解压缩:此时文件名最好为 *.tar.bz2 -J :通过 xz 的支持进行压缩.../解压缩:此时文件名最好为 *.tar.xz 特别留意, -z, -j, -J 不可以同时出现在一串命令行中 -v :在压缩/解压缩的过程中,将正在处理的文件名显示出来!...-f filename:-f 后面要立刻接要被处理的文件名!建议 -f 单独写一个选项啰!(比较不会忘记) -C 目录 :这个选项用在解压缩,若要在特定目录解压缩,可以使用这个选项。

3.7K00

Linux中用tar命令对文件夹进行打包压缩

压缩或打包文件常见扩展名 *.tar, *.tar.gz, *.gz, *.bz2, *.Z; Linux系统一般文件的扩展名用途不大,但是压缩或打包文件的扩展名时必须的,...的支持进行压缩/解压缩,此时文件最好为*.tar.bz2 -z :通过gzip的支持进行压缩/解压缩,此时文件最好为*.tar.gz -v :在压缩/解压缩的过程中,将正在处理的文件名显示出来...-f filename:-f 后面跟处理后文件的全名称(路径+文件名+后缀名) -C 目录:这个选项用在解压缩,若要在特定目录解压缩,可以使用这个选项 -p:保留备份数据的原本权限与属性...3、案例 案例1:在/tmp文件夹下创建demo文件夹,将/etc目录拷贝到/tmp/demo目录里,然后打包压缩成gz格式,要求显示压缩详情。...注意:拷贝非空目录要加 -r 2)将etc文件夹打包压缩成gz格式,并显示压缩详情。

3.8K20

Linux笔记(2)| 进阶命令

当你知道你要文件名,但是你忘记了它被放在哪个目录下,要找到该文件时,用find。 (2)怎么用find?...ls whereis ls 区别 which只显示二进制文件的路径 whereis显示二进制文件的路径,和其源码或man手册位置 1.4、uname 功能:查看系统信息 举例:uname -a 1.5.../mnt 卸载 1.8、磁盘空间相关 df -h显示已挂载的分区列表 du -h列出文件或文件夹的大小 du -h 文件名,可以列出这个文件有多大,列出方式是以人比较好看懂的方式。...tar -zxvf dir.tar.gz 解压缩dir.tar.gz tar -jxvf dir.tar.bz2解压缩dir.tar.bz2 其中两种打包或者解压缩只是采用不同的算法而已,使用的时候要注意配对使用...1.13、格式化文件系统 mkfs/dev/hd1 mkfs -t vfat 32 -F /dev/hd1创建一个FAT32文件系统

64750

LINUX学习笔记

解压缩: tar xvf xxx.tar 在不进行解压的情况下,显示压缩文件里的内容 tar tvf xxx.tar 使用tar和bzip2来压缩/解压缩文件 tar -cjvf xxx.tbz(要压缩的文件名...) tar -xjvf xxx.tbz【解压缩】 使用tar和gzip来压缩/解压缩文件 tar -czvf xxx.tgz(要压缩的文件名) tar -xzvf xxx.tgz【解压缩】 参数:-c:...-f:指定要展开的归档文件名 -j:压缩或解压缩文件(bz2格式) ?...语法:du 参数 文件名 参数:-ab 列出所有文件和目录所占的空间 网络操作命令 ifconfig:显示网络设备状态 ping:用于检测主机 netstat:知道整个Linux系统的网络情况或显示网络状态...echo $PATH 查看PATH环境变量的值 uptime:系统运行的时间 wc:将计算指定文件的行数、字数、以及字节数 语法:wc 参数 文件名 参数:-c 只显示Bytes数

1.2K30

是时候学习Linux了

less:查看文件内容   空格翻页   回车换行   pageup:上一页   pagedown:下一页   上箭头:向上翻   下箭头:向下翻   /搜索词 n向下 head -n 文件名 :...缺省-n显示前10行 tail -n 文件名 :查看文件的末尾几行    -f :动态显示文件末尾内容 # 权限管理命令 chmod:修改文件或目录的权限,只有root和所有者可以更改   ....tar.gz文件 注:这个命令先用tar归档,然后把归档的包压缩成.gz   -zxvf 要解压文件名解压缩.tar.bz2的文件   -jcvf 压缩后的文件名 打包的目录:生成.tar.bz2...注:这个命令先用tar归档,然后把归档的包压缩成.bz2   -jxvf 要解压文件名 :解压.tar.bz2的文件 zip:   zip -r 压缩生成的文件名 要压缩的目录   zip 压缩生成的文件名...unzip:   unzip 要解压缩的文件 bzip2:   bzip2 -k 要压缩的文件名 -k选项:保留源文件   bunzip2 -k 要解压文件名 -k选项:保留压缩包 *部分内容参考自

93610

【Linux】linux中,你不得不爱的命令集(下)

more 文件名:部分显示,按回车可以继续显示。...head 文件名:默认显示前面10行;head -n 文件名:从头开始显示n行 tail 文件名:默认显示前面10行;tail-n 文件名:从头开始显示n行 管道 那如果要取出大文件中间部分的内容怎么办呢...options 功能: 用于在文件树种查找文件,并作出相应的处理(可能访问磁盘) ~: 家目录,root的家目录默认是/root 执行find命令寻找文件时,会先在内存中;...-xzvf 压缩包 -C 指定目录:指定目录进行解压 bc :就是一个计算器,但支持管道: uname  uname: 用来获取电脑和操作系统的相关信息。...补充说明 : uname 可显示 linux 主机所用的操作系统的版本、硬件的名称等基本信息 uname -r : 显示操作系统的发行版号 uname -a :显示系统名、节点名称、操作系统的发行版号

62920

如何解压war包_tomcat自动解压war包

java程序 解压后的war包,如何再压缩成war包? 不清楚war包的格式。 可以随便一个war包,然后把用压缩工具打开,把里面的内容全部删除,然后把你的解压的内容全部拖拽进去。...-u 与-f参数类似,但是除了更新现有的文件外,也会将压缩文件中 的其他文件解压缩到目录中。 -v 执 行是时显示详细的信息。或查看压缩文件目录,但不解压。 -z 仅 显示压缩文件的备注文字。...-q 执 行时不显示任何信息。 -s 将 文件名中的空白字符转换为底线字符。 -V 保 留VMS的文件版本信 息。 -X 解 压缩时同时回存文件原来的UID/GID。...-S 包 含系统和隐藏文件。 -t 把 压缩文件的日期设成指定的日期。 -T 检 查备份文件内的每个文件是否正确无误。 -u 更 换较新的文件到压缩文件内。 -v 显 示指令执行过程或显示版本信息。...-V 保 存VMS操作系统的文 件属性。 -w 在 文件名称里假如版本编号,本参数仅在VMS操 作系统下有效。 -x 压 缩时排除符合条件的文件。 -X 不 保存额外的文件属性。

3.1K10

教程 | Linux常用命令大全

) ls -l (长格式显示目录文件) ls -l 文件名 (长格式显示指定文件) ls -a (显示所有文件(包含隐藏文件)) ls -al (长格式显示当前目录下所有文件) ls -h (文件大小显示为常见大小单位...,可供应用程序所用 /usr 系统软件资源目录 /usr/bin/ 系统命令(普通用户) /usr/sbin/ 系统命令(超级用户) /var 系统相关文档内容 /var/log/ 系统日志位置 /var...文件名 显示文件头几行(默认显示10行) head -n 20 文件名 显示文件前20行 head -n -20 文件名 显示文件最后20行 ctrl + c 强制终止查看模式 ctrl + l 清屏....tar.bz2 ➤压缩/解压 同时打包 tar -zcvf 压缩文件名 源文件 tar -zcvf aa.tar.gz aa -z 识别.gz格式 -c 压缩 -v 显示压缩过程 -f 指定压缩包名...tar -zxvf 压缩文件名 解压缩同时解打包 tar -jcvf 压缩文件名 源文件 压缩同时打包 tar -jcvf aa.tar.bz2 aa tar -jxvf aa.tar.bz2 解打包同时解压

1K00

Linux常用命令大全--转载

ls (显示当前目录下文件) ls 目录名 (显示指定目录下文件) ls -l (长格式显示目录文件) ls -l 文件名 (长格式显示指定文件...显示文件头 head 文件名 显示文件头几行(默认显示10行) head -n 20 文件名 显示文件前20行 head -n -20 文件名 显示文件最后20行 ctrl...-group 组名 按照属组组名查找文件 -nouser 没有属主的文件 (除了这三个文件:/proc、/sys、/mnt/cdrom) -size...压缩和解压缩 ➤linux可以识别的常见压缩格式:.gz .bz2 ➤常见的压缩和打包命令:.tar.gz .tar.bz2 ➤压缩/解压 同时打包 tar -zcvf 压缩文件名 源文件 tar -...zxvf 压缩文件名 解压缩同时解打包 tar -jcvf 压缩文件名 源文件 压缩同时打包 tar -jcvf aa.tar.bz2 aa tar -jxvf aa.tar.bz2

1K30

linux常用命令汇总

相对路径: 从当前目录算起的路径叫做相对路径, 提示:相对路径可以相对自己目录往上,也可以往下,比如: ../test, ./test 14....自动补全: 按两次tab键, 比如: cd切换目录的时候 15. cp:拷贝   15.1 cp 文件名 路径 : 把文件拷贝到指定路径里面   15.2 cp 文件名 路径/新的文件名: 把文件拷贝到指定路径然后修改成新的文件名...16. mv: 移动(剪切)   16.1 mv 文件名 路径: 把文件名移动到指定路径   16.2 mv 文件名 路径/新的名字 :把文件移动到指定路径然后修改成新的文件名   16.3 mv...test.tar.gz -> 解压缩及解包获取文件 47. bz2压缩包 tar -jcvf test.bz2 *.txt -> .bz压缩包 48. bz2解压缩及解包 tar -jxvf test.bz2...压缩包 50. unzip 解压缩及解包 unzip test.zip -> 文件 unzip test.zip -d CCC -> 解压缩到指定目录 总结: zip压缩格式占用的空间最大 51

67150

【走进Linux】Linux基础常见指令讲解

对于文件,将列出文件名以及其他信息 常用选项: -a 列出目录下的所有文件,包括以 . 开头的隐含文件。 -d 将目录像文件一样显示,而不是显示其下的文件。...语法:man [选项] 命令 常用选项: -k 根据关键字搜索联机帮助 num 即一个数字,只在第num章节 -a 将所有章节的对应内容都显示出来 简单解释一下,手册分为8章 1...语法:zip [参数] [打包后的文件名] [目录或文件] 常用选项: -r 递归处理,将指定目录下的所有文件和子目录一并处理 使用演示: 语法:unzip [参数] [待解压文件] 常用选项: -d...指定解压路径 使用演示: 直接解压 指定路径解压 tar指令 打包/解包命令,同样是一个非常实用的命令。...演示: 结语 以上就是关于Linux中一些基本操作及指令的讲解,就如开头我所写,本篇内容基本上都是干货,读起来大概会枯燥乏味,而如果你能读到这里,那么恭喜你啃完了这些“用处不大”,非常基本非常基础的东西

14410

在Linux环境下采用压缩包方式安装JDK 13的方法

而今天我们要在Linux环境 下对这个东西进行部署以便能够进行开发,并且是以压缩包解压的方式进行安装,之所以不用rpm方式安装主要是为了能够在所有Linux系统上都通用,rpm和deb最多只能在Red...如果你实在懒得或者找不到JRE的安装教程的话,那你权且也可以跟着这个流程一起走下来,保证你的Java程序确实能够运行,只是你的Linux操作系统上会多出来很多你实际上完全不需要的东西。...在实际进行安装之前,我必须提前说明: 和Windows不一样,Linux系统是对大小写敏感的,也就是说/Somewhere/a.zip和/somewhere/A.zip并不在同一目录下,也不是同一个文件名...至于你是实体机还是虚拟机这个区别应该不大,你可以实际拿个U盘去装也可以下个VMWare或者Virtual Box什么的。这里我不做说明。...,此时文件名的位置被显示为红色,意思是说: 这是一个压缩文件 所以不必担心,这不是错误,你可以继续进行。

1.1K10

Linux09:(1.5k)文件查找,文件的打包与压缩「建议收藏」

文章目录 一.查找 1.which——命令查找 2.find——针对【文件名,类型,属性】查找 3.locate——依赖数据库查找 二.文件的打包与压缩tar 1.打包 2.解压缩 一.查找 1.which...——命令查找 #which 命令(也可用whereis)——可获得该命令的绝对路径 alias是别名,每次敲ls其实是相当于敲了ls –color=auto,这是系统默认的别名。...size +5M——(查找这个目录下大于5M的文件) eg.按最大深度查找 #find / -maxdepth 2 -a -name ifcfg-en* (这里这个2就是二级目录的意思,表示指定从二级开始,...-v view显示详细信息 -C 重定向 -t 查看 tarfile 里面的文件!...#tar -fx etc.tar ——解压到当前目录,名字为etc #tar -xvf etc.tar -C /tmp——C表示重定向,解压到/tmp目录 发布者:全栈程序员栈长,转载请注明出处:https

34520
领券